Raymond James Financial (NYSE:RJF) is a diversified financial services firm founded in 1962 and headquartered in St. Petersburg, Florida. Since its initial public offering in 1983, the company has grown through a combination of organic expansion and strategic acquisitions, establishing itself as a leading provider of wealth management, capital markets, and banking services. Over its history, Raymond James has built a reputation for client-focused advice, emphasizing long-term relationships and disciplined investment strategies.
The firm’s primary business activities span four main areas: private client group services, capital markets, asset management, and banking. Through its Private Client Group, Raymond James delivers financial planning, retirement solutions, estate planning, and lending services via a network of independent and employee advisors. Its capital markets division offers underwriting, merger and acquisition advisory, and equity research to corporate, municipal, and institutional clients. The asset management arm provides mutual funds, separately managed accounts, and alternative investment strategies. Complementing these offerings, Raymond James Bank and its insurance subsidiary deliver deposit products, commercial lending, and risk management solutions.
Operating across North America, Europe, and select markets in Asia, Raymond James serves individuals, corporations, municipalities, and nonprofits. In the United States, it maintains a presence in all fifty states through regional offices and a nationwide advisor network. Its Canadian affiliate caters to retail and institutional clients, while Raymond James UK & Europe specializes in equity research and advisory services. Additionally, the firm supports international clients via its offices in Asia, offering cross-border capital-raising and investment solutions.
